WebMar 3, 2024 · Confirm the integrity of the relay load connections. Use a digital multimeter (DMM) or analog ohmmeter to measure the resistance across the load connections of the relay. The reading should be open (infinite ohms) on an NO relay and short (0 ohms) on an NC relay.
